As a Senior Media Streaming Engineer at Disney, you will be part of the Media Delivery Live team, responsible for the entire audio and video encoding supply chain from content acquisition to delivery. The department’s responsibilities provide round-the-clock support for these products, ensuring proper functionality across all platforms and front-end playback scenarios.ResponsibilitiesThis is a critical position on the Media Delivery Live team, a small team of engineers responsible for implementing, maintaining, and supporting live streaming and packaging workflows for Disney’s over-the-top video products. You will be responsible for building and maintaining the video encoding and packaging portion of Disney’s live streaming ecosystem.Design and implement new live streaming workflows.Develop support tools, scripts & dashboards.Develop automation scripting and video analysis tools.Independently develop and carry out engineering projects that support ever-changing workflows and requirements.Identify and implement optimizations related to live encoder monitoring and alerts in our QA and production environments.Troubleshoot encoding and segmentation issues.Provide maintenance/support of our live encoders and packagers.Provide training to internal team members.Document workflows and standard operation procedures.Provide external teams with guidance related to live encoder/packaging workflows.Basic Qualifications5 or more years of progressively complex related experience.B.S. in Computer Science, Information Technology, Electrical Engineering, or equivalent experience.Experience working in a video OTT/broadcast environment.Ability to work independently to solve problems in both the video and IT domains.Knowledge of video codecs and compression (H.264/AVC, H.265/HEVC).Knowledge of audio codecs and containers (AAC, PCM, AC-3, EAC-3, MPEG-1 Layer-II).Knowledge of ABR/OTT technologies (HLS, DASH).Knowledge of MPEG Transport Streams in broadcast and ABR workflows.Comfortable with Mac, Linux, and Windows environments, specifically on the command line.Strong communication skills.Basic scripting experience (BASH, Python, Ruby).Basic experience with automation suites (AWX/Ansible, Puppet).Experience with REST API communication, either manually (cURL/Postman) or programmatically (through a scripting language library).Experience writing technical documentation for both technical and non-technical audiences.Basic understanding of DAI workflows in an OTT environment.Comfortable troubleshooting with Transport Stream and Elementary Stream analyzers.Basic experience with command-line video tools like FFMPEG, MP4Box, and TSDuck.Basic network transport knowledge (Multicast, TCP/UDP).Comfortable acting as a technical lead to other departments to address and resolve technical issues.Knowledge of the ANSI/SCTE 35 specification preferred.The hiring range for this position in Santa Monica, California is $112,600 - $151,000 per year and in New York is $118,000 - $158,200 per year and in The Woodlands, Texas and Morrisville, North Carolina is $107,300 - $143,800 per year.
